On May 2, 2024, renowned whistleblower Edward Snowden ignited intense debates on social media platforms, targeting tech mogul Elon Musk, Bitcoin developers, and South Dakota Governor Kristi Noem. Snowden's posts sparked discussions on issues offree, speech, privacy, and political accountability.

Snowden criticized Musk after the billionaire tweeted freedom, expression, someone, tears, flag, poll asking if someone who tears down the American flag and puts up another flag in its place should be deported to the country whose flag they raised. Snowden responded, "Americans' freedom of expression, which includes all manner of flag trampling and other unlikable acts, is constitutionally protected for a very good reason." He then posed a hypothetical scenario, asking what would happen if the United States flag was replaced with a flag bearing the McDonald's logo.

"His comments were prompted by the announcement that Wasabi Wallet creator zkSNACKs was shutting down its CoinJoin coordination service, a major blow to privacy-focused Bitcoin users.

Snowden also targeted South Dakota Governor Kristi Noem, who recently faced backlash after revealing in her book that she shot a 14-month-old puppy in the head. Snowden sarcastically remarked, "OK lady, sure. Soon the police union will tell us that the pup was coming right for her; sudden movement, feared for her life." Snowden, a former NSA contractor, has been living in Russia since 2013 after leaking classified documents exposing the extent of government surveillance programs. He has long been an advocate for privacy rights and has consistently pushed for greater transparency and accountability from government and tech industry leaders.
